#bc130f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bc130f is composed of 73.7% red, 7.5%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.9% magenta, 92%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 1.4 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 39.8%. #bc130f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ff261e with #790000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#bc130f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bc130f has RGB values of R:188, G:19,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.92,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12325647.

Shades and Tints of #bc130f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060101 is the darkest color, while #fef3f3 is the lightest one.
